Which cities can I fly to direct from Reno?

There are loads of places you can fly direct to from Reno. The most popular destinations for direct flights among KAYAK users are Chicago, Phoenix, San Diego, Los Angeles and Portland. On average, the cheapest of these destinations on KAYAK over the last 2 weeks for a return flight was Los Angeles at $125, while the most expensive was Chicago, at $318.

What is the longest direct flight from Reno?

The longest direct flight you can take from Reno is to New York, with a duration of 5h 04m. The next longest is Atlanta at 4h 16m, followed by a flight to Chicago at 3h 45m.

Top tips for finding a cheap flight out of Reno

  • Looking for a cheap flight? 25% of our users found tickets from Reno to the following destinations at these prices or less: Denver $206 one-way - $370 round-trip; Las Vegas $107 one-way - $190 round-trip; Los Angeles $98 one-way - $160 round-trip
  • Reno-Tahoe International Airport (RNO) serves as the primary airport from which flights depart from Reno. The most affordable and reliable means of transportation for those going to RNO from the city center are FlixBus and Amtrak trains. But if you're coming from downtown Reno and want to get to in the fastest way possible, think about getting a taxi.
  • At Reno-Tahoe International Airport, a number of airlines offer flights from Reno. However, United Airlines operates the greatest number of daily flights out of the airport. Booking United Airlines ensures that you'll always get a flight that works with your schedule.
  • Sacramento International Airport (SMF) and Mammoth Yosemite Airport (MMH) are two other airports providing flights from Reno. These two airports are served by fewer airlines, and daily flight frequency is lower than at RNO. However, there is a greater chance of finding cheaper flight deals at MMH or SMF than is the case at RNO.
  • To travel nonstop from Reno, consider making a reservation with Frontier Airlines. These nonstop flights connect at Harry Reid International Airport (LAS) after leaving Reno-Tahoe International Airport. Depending on the destination, a number of other airlines at RNO provide flights that make one or two stops.
  • You can leave your private vehicle parked in the long-term parking lot at Reno-Tahoe International Airport before boarding your plane from Reno. Parking lots for both short- and long-term use are located close to the baggage claim area. You should choose long-term parking when you bring your automobile to RNO.
